Well, those problems are solved with the camera’s adjustable
Self-timer delay. Whether you are shooting a group shot or
just using the self-timer as a cheap cable release, it’s good to
be able to adjust the time before release with Self-timer delay.
Here is a list of the four available Self-timer delay settings:
▪ 2 s – 2 seconds
▪ 5 s – 5 seconds
▪ 10 s – 10 seconds (default)
▪ 20 s – 20 seconds
Here are the screens and steps used to configure the
Self-timer delay (see Figure 4-28):
Figure 4-28. Self-timer delay
1. Select c Timers/AE lock from the Custom Setting Menu
and scroll to the right (see Figure 4-28, image 1).
2. Highlight Self-timer on the D300S or Self-timer delay on
the D300, and scroll to the right (see Figure 4-28, image
2).
